- - - Chapter Three
A small amount of sunlight shone through the Slytherin boy's dormitories the next morning, as Draco Malfoy woke up to his screeching eagle owl. Draco rubbed his eyes as he snatched a letter from his owl and tossed it a treat before it ventured back to the Owlery. He opened the letter with haste as he muttered the writing grumpily to himself.
Dear Draco,
It's a pleasure writing to you. I hope we become mutual friends through this programme, or atleast half tolerant of each other.
I'm also hoping to learn more about your personality, as I'm sure there's some good in you perhaps. Also, so I can buy an enjoyable gift come exchanging time after the first Hogsmeade weekend. Write soon.
Sincerely,
Your Secret Exchange Buddy
Draco sneered as he threw the note aside to his desk. Some good? He thought. What kind of rubbish is this? And they expect me, to write back? He shook his head in disgust while he laughed deviously and walked to breakfast after meeting Crabbe and Goyle.
- - -
As Hermione went to breakfast that morning, she didn't bother sitting with Harry and Ron. Instead, she took her meal to the opposite side of the table and ate her breakfast quickly, and alone. Many Gryffindor students asked why she hadn't sat with them, but she just ignored them and made her way to her classes.
Hermione suddenly fell to the floor as she got bumped into and her books fell all over the hall. Hermione looked up and felt her face getting hot.
"Watch it, mudblood," Draco's voice snarled at her quickly. He stepped on one of the books she was going to pick up.
"Move your foot, ferret," Hermione said loudly.
"Excuse me? Is that any way to treat your superiors?"
Hermione had then ripped her wand out of her robes and shouted a spell at Draco's feet. Draco's legs began to shake as he fell backwards. She'd put the Jelly-Legs Jinx on him.
"Brainless twit," Hermione muttered, taking her book and leaving Draco as he was. Draco cursed at her, struggling to get up.
Hermione walked at a fast pace to get to Arithmancy, but no matter how fast she walked, Malfoy had made her late. "Nice of you to join us, Miss Granger. Please take a seat. That'll be 5 points off you," Professor Vector spoke to her as the Slytherins snorted. Hermione sat down angrily. Could my year get any worse? Hermione thought to herself.
- - -
At lunch, Hermione met up with Ginny at the Gryffindor table, which was very pleasant to her, since she was longing for company. That engaged themselves into a deep conversation, which made Hermione feel better.
"So, how's the exchange programme coming along for you?" Ginny asked as she dug into a bowl of rice cakes.
Hermione shrugged. "It's...all right. And you?"
"I sent my letter to Lovegood the other day, got a response today. She wants me to join her silly club and take a survey about socks," Ginny answered.
Hermione was puzzled. "Socks? What kind of organization is she running?"
Ginny shook her head. "Not sure. Something about the Quibbler. She wants to raise money for it to stay up, says her father's business is going under."
"Can't imagine why," Hermione said sarcastically. Both girls laughed and enjoyed the rest of their lunch and continued to classes afterwards.
The end of the day neared as she ran to the dungeons for Potions class. All the seats were taken except the one beside Ron, and Harry hadn't shown up. Why?
Hermione wore a confused looked as she turned to Ron and whispered to him, making sure Snape wouldn't see them.
"Say Ron, why isn't Harry here?"
"Erm...busy." Ron had nervously began chopping up roots for the potion they were making together.
"Busy? With what? Harry wouldn't just miss Potions, he knows he's going to get points taken off him," Hermione said looking worried.
"Dunno, can we just make the potion and get out of here?" Ron muttered through the side of his mouth and continued chopping.
- - -
That evening in the dormitories, Hermione had received a letter from her secret exchange buddy. She smiled and hoped she'd find it was someone who was nice, or atleast a half decent Slytherin. The letter had been sent by a school owl, so the owl scooted away as Hermione unfastened the letter and read it to herself as soon as she made sure she was alone.
Dear Hermione Granger,
I see I have gotten you as an exchange buddy, and wanted to write to you to find out what kidn of things you like by the next gift exchange.
That's all I have to say for now, I hope to hear from you soon.
From,
Your Secret Exchange Buddy
Hermione raised an eyebrow as she took out her stationary things and wrote back quickly. She then blew out the candle which lit her desk up at night and went to sleep.
She was then awoken several hours later to a loud clang next to her.
Hermione and the other girls in the dormitory flung themselves out of bed to see what it was. They gasped as Ron was on the floor clutching his big toe his his hand.
"Ron! Get out!" Parvati Patil and Lavendar Brown shouted in unison. Hermione grabbed Ron's arm firmly and rushed out of the room, bringing him with her.
"Ron! What were you doing in there?!" Hermione whispered loudly.
"Erm...sleep walking," Ron replied hesitantly. Hermione gave him a fierce look.
"Oh really? Then why was my desk drawer open?" Hermione questioned angrily.
"I...erm..I-"
"I don't appreciate people sneaking through my things, especially when they have NO reason to!" Hermione interrupted hotly.
Ron gulped and looked down at the floor quickly. "Now go back to bed! And don't come in there again!" Hermione stomped off into the girl's dormitory once more, leaving Ron.
Hermione had flung herself back into bed as she calmed the rest of the girls down, and lied explaining that Ron was sleep walking. She punched her pillow once before dozing off.
